RODO – LAW FOR FOREIGNERS

RODO (GDPR – General Data Protection Regulation) for foreigners.

On the basis of the GRPR (GDPR – General Data Protection Regulation) called in Poland – „RODO” the nationality of people whose data is processed or those who process the data does not matter.

The provisions of the GDPR (RODO) are subject to all foreign entrepreneurs coming from outside the European Union, who operate in the European Union and process personal data.

Moreover, the protection provided by the provisions of the GDPR (RODO) is subject to every person – foreigners from third countries (outside EU) eg Belarus, Ukraine, Korea, China, whose personal data are processed by entrepreneurs operating in the European Union, therefore the data of these persons should be processed in accordance with the provisions of the GDPR (RODO).
